Was the first permanent English colony in New England from 1620.

Establishment


  • December 1620: On December 21, 1620, the first landing party arrived at the site of Plymouth.

  • May 1692: A new charter was issued, combining Plymouth Colony, Massachusetts Bay Colony, and other territories. The official date of the proclamation was October 17, 1691, ending the existence of Plymouth Colony, though it was not put into force until the arrival of the charter of the Province of Massachusetts Bay on May 14, 1692, carried by the new royal governor Sir William Phips.
